The Kansas Governmental Ethics Commission is an independent agency established to ensure transparency and accountability in state government by enforcing ethics laws and regulations.
Candidates, elected officials, certain state employees, and political action committees are required to file with the Kansas Governmental Ethics Commission.
To fill out the Kansas Governmental Ethics Commission form, individuals and organizations must provide detailed information about contributions received, expenditures made, and other financial transactions related to political activities.
The purpose of the Kansas Governmental Ethics Commission is to promote integrity and transparency in government by regulating campaign finance, lobbying, and conflicts of interest.
Information such as sources of campaign contributions, amounts spent on political activities, and any potential conflicts of interest must be reported on the Kansas Governmental Ethics Commission.
